### Step 4 — Turn on log sampling for Chatterbin

Chatterbin emits an absurd volume of debug logs, and before this step it was drowning the aggregator. Flip the sampler on before you scale past three replicas, or future-you will regret it. Sampling is head-based, per-request, and safe to tweak live. Once you've deployed, set the sampler values shown below.

config for tagaf-bawif:
[norok]
host = norok.ordinworks.local
user = norok_svc
database = norok_prod

## Deployment

Quick note for the sync: Glintworks now hot-reloads its config, so most tweaks don't need a redeploy. Push to the config branch, the watcher picks it up within thirty seconds, and only restart-required keys (marked in the schema) force a rolling bounce. Logs will confirm each reload. Current values on prod look like this.

config for bahop-baduf:
[kasion]
team = lamath
access_code = ac_d807e5
host = kasion.paliqcloud.corp
port = 4000
owner = julix.tamvan
peer = frair.qorvelsoft.local

Handover note for the Sprouter watering scheduler, for your review: the scheduler signs each valve command and rejects replays via a monotonic counter stored per device. I hardened the cron ingestion path last sprint — schedules are validated server-side, never trusted from the mobile client. One open item: rate limits on manual overrides are generous. The service currently deploys with these configuration values.

settings of tahop-tajof:
QUENWYN_PIN=9469
QUENWYN_METRICS_HOST=metrics.quenwyn.lumicworks.internal
QUENWYN_LOG_LEVEL=error
QUENWYN_TENANT=kasdor

Context: Ardenfell line margins slipped three points over two quarters. Drivers: input steel costs, aggressive discounting at the Westmoor branch, and a stale price book. Proposal: uplift list prices four percent, tighten discount authority to regional level, sunset the two lowest-margin SKUs. Risk: volume loss at Halverton accounts, estimated under two percent. Decision requested at Thursday's review. Modelling assumptions are in the appendix pack. The commercial reasoning leadership wants kept close is noted directly below.

board note of tajop-yajof: The finance team signed off on a budget of $77.6 million for Project Pramir.